私たちはOpenWRT 10.03と60-70 Mbitの接続を持つWRT160NLルーターを持っています。 (ISPから、理由は尋ねないでください。)このルータは、イーサネット(ケーブルを意味します)を介して30〜35 Mbitを送信できます。いいね!
この無線ルーターを使用するPCは約7台ですが、6台はWi-Fi経由(私たちは速度のため..:\)、1台はケーブルを使います。
Q:P2P / Torrentトラフィックを非常に低い優先順位に制限するにはどうすればよいですか?私の言葉は、誰かが急流からダウンロードした場合、速度は約0.5Mbit /秒などです。
再コンパイルせずにこれを行う機会がありますか(単に「stock」パッケージを使用したいですか?)どのように?
最大接続数の制限は何ですか?どのように?
トポロジ:ISP - > WRT160NL - > 7クライアント(NAT、192.168.1.0/24)
私はP2P / Torrentトラフィックを完全に「無効」にしたくはありません。ただし、たとえば、1人がネットワークを使用している場合は、P2Pを制限することなくすべての帯域幅を使用できます。
答え1
私は同意するケイロップとしかし、帯域幅を分割するのはおそらく最も簡単です。しかし、もう少し迂回的な解決策を見たいと思うかもしれません。マイクロトランスポートプロトコル。 uTPはuTorrentの人々がBitTorrentによって引き起こされる待ち時間の問題を軽減するように設計されており、これが問題の原因であると考えられています。私の経験では非常にうまくいきます。たとえば、ADSL接続に顕著な違いがあります。
フリーソフトウェアエコシステムでは、uTPはKTorrent(4.0+)とTransmission(2.30+)でサポートされています。 Vuzeもこれを実装しますが、Linuxでは実装しません。もちろん、公式のuTorrentクライアントもこれをサポートします。
答え2
あなたの最適なパフォーマンスシナリオは、P2Pトラフィックを検出するための深いパケットチェックを実行せずにアクティブ番号間で帯域幅を分配するための公平なキュー処理を実行すると考えられます。 P2Pトラフィックを調べるCPUオーバーヘッドは、専用の速度低下によって得られる利点がすべて消える可能性があります。